Jelly Roll and Bunnie XO Divorce - Quick Summary

Jelly Roll, real name Jason Bradley DeFord, filed for divorce from Bunnie XO, real name Alisa Andrea DeFord, on May 18, 2026 in Williamson County, Tennessee. The couple met in Las Vegas in 2015, married in a secret courthouse ceremony in August 2016, and renewed their vows in August 2023. The filing covers nearly ten years of marriage. Sources describe it as a mutual decision. The couple will continue co-parenting Bailee and Noah.

Why Is Jelly Roll Divorcing Bunnie XO?

No specific reason has been provided. Sources used the word mutual at every turn. But the backdrop has been anything but smooth. The most significant crack was infidelity. Bunnie XO revealed in her 2026 memoir that Jelly Roll had cheated on her during the early years of their marriage. 'I was just so devastated,' she said on The Howard Stern Show in February 2026. 'I was hurt because I didn't think he would be the one person to do that.' Jelly Roll acknowledged the affair publicly in October 2025 on the Human School Podcast, calling it one of the worst moments of his adulthood. He said they did 'a lot of work to repair' the relationship. In 2018, the infidelity caused a separation. Bunnie found out, and the two split. She came back. She chose to rebuild. They renewed their vows at the same Las Vegas chapel where they originally married in August 2023. Five months after that renewal, Bunnie was on her podcast saying they were planning to have twins via surrogate. In February 2026, she confirmed the surrogate search publicly. In March 2026, she was still discussing the surrogacy journey on Dumb Blonde. Then on May 18, Jelly Roll filed. What happened between November 2025 and May 2026 has not been answered publicly.

Who Is Jelly Roll? His Life Before the Fame

Jason Bradley DeFord was born December 4, 1984, in Antioch, Tennessee, a south Nashville neighborhood he has described as a place where crime and poverty were facts of life. He started rapping in his teens. He sold mixtapes out of his car. He went to jail. Between 2002 and 2009 he had multiple incarcerations on charges including aggravated robbery and drug-related offenses. He did not graduate high school - he got his GED while incarcerated. None of that is buried in his biography. He built his entire brand on it. His music is built on honesty about addiction, failure, redemption, and pain. He spent years building a loyal underground fanbase in rap before the country crossover. His 2023 breakthrough year brought him into arenas. The 2026 Grammy win for Beautifully Broken completed the arc. He has lost over 200 pounds since 2023. He ran the New York City Marathon in November 2024.

Who Is Bunnie XO? The Person Behind the Podcast

Bunnie XO is 46, five years older than Jelly Roll. Born Alisa DeFord. Before she was a podcast host with millions of listeners, she was navigating a life she has described in full detail in her memoir Stripped Down: Unfiltered and Unapologetic. She fell into drug use young. She worked as a model and escort for years. She has spoken about past abortions, past relationships, and past addiction without softening any of it. The Dumb Blonde podcast became one of the most listened-to celebrity podcasts in the country - the platform where she had those conversations publicly, consistently, without filter. She became a stepmother to Jelly Roll's daughter Bailee and son Noah, embracing the role completely. She attended Bailee's prom alongside Jelly Roll in spring 2026 - weeks before the divorce filing.

The Twins Plan That Never Was

Bunnie and Jelly Roll first began pursuing surrogacy in 2019. The road was long. Bunnie documented it openly on her podcast across multiple years. In November 2025 she described leaving it in God's hands: 'If it's meant to be it's meant to be. And if not, we can always adopt.' In February 2026, she went public saying they had found a surrogate and were hoping to welcome twins. It was framed as one of the most hopeful moments of their life together. Three months later, Jelly Roll filed. What happened to the surrogate arrangement has not been addressed publicly.
